4. Anomaly Detection in the EtherCAT Network of a Power Station : Improving a Graph Convolutional Neural Network Framework
Master-uppsats, KTH/Skolan för elektroteknik och datavetenskap (EECS)Sammanfattning : In this thesis, an anomaly detection framework is assessed and fine-tuned to detect and explain anomalies in a power station, where EtherCAT, an Industrial Control System, is employed for monitoring. The chosen framework is based on a previously published Graph Neural Network (GNN) model, utilizing attention mechanisms to capture complex relationships between diverse measurements within the EtherCAT system. 5. Gyromätning i tunnelnät : Gyromätningens påverkan på kortare stomnät i tunnelmiljö
Kandidat-uppsats, Karlstads universitet/Institutionen för miljö- och livsvetenskaper (from 2013)Sammanfattning : Geodetic measurements with a gyro theodolite are an important technique for establishing control networks in tunnelling projects. The observations are used as a separate control point outside the main network while checking the angle of the tunnels direction as it is difficult to connect the underground network to a superior network outside the tunnel.
